A 6.2-magnitude earthquake has hit off the west coast of New Zealand.
There is no tsunami warning, News.Az reports citing foreign media.
Monitors in New Zealand described the quake as moderate. There were no immediate reports of damage.
New Zealand, which is home to 5 million people, sits on the ''Ring of Fire,'' an arc of seismic faults around the Pacific Ocean where earthquakes and volcanoes are common.
